What Services Do Gutter Installation Companies Offer?

By hiring a full-service gutter installation company, you'll get the best value and longest lifespan from your system. The West Columbia companies on our list can do all these jobs and more:

  • Cleaning: Routine gutter cleaning is essential for success, especially with the wet weather in West Columbia, but it's not easy or fun to do yourself. A professional can handle the cleaning for you to help prevent overflowing, warping, and clogging.
  • Repair: West Columbia homeowners can face gutter issues anytime, from cracks and sagging to mildew and mold. A local gutter company can repair your gutters in no time, and without breaking the bank.
  • Installation: An expert provider can help you install a new gutter system safely without violating your roof's warranty.
  • Gutter guard installation: Gutter guards help stop plant matter from clogging your downspouts. No matter the age or style of your gutter system, a local gutter guard company can install the right guards for them.
If you find a gutter services provider you want to stick with, many companies offer long-term maintenance plans that cover new installation, routine cleaning, and repairs as needed. You can pay monthly or annually for these packages.

How To Choose a Gutter Installer

Research prospective gutter installers thoroughly first, so you don't overpay or get bad service. When evaluating gutter installation companies, look for:

Assess Their Experience

When searching for a gutter installation provider, try to select a local provider that's been operating for many years or decades. This experience indicates that the company understands your area's weather and climate, as well as common local home designs, which helps them choose the right gutters for your house. Additionally, it'll have proven practices for safe, efficient gutter installation.

Verify Proper Licensing and Insurance

Make sure to choose a company with the right credentials. Ask to see licensing, bonding, and insurance documentation before committing to a contract. Current documentation means that a company meets standards and follows local regulations, giving you peace of mind.

Check Reviews and Referrals

Spend time looking through online reviews on sites such as Yelp, the Better Business Bureau, and Google to determine if the company has a proven track record of providing good customer service and great project results. Look for long-term satisfied customers to get a sense of the company's overall reliability. Watch for any red flags, such as unresolved complaints or unfinished jobs. All our recommended providers have a high number of reviews with a good average rating.

Choose Reputable Brands

Pick a gutter professional who's a certified installer through the manufacturer. These businesses that are formally trained are trained to install gutters per the manufacturer's specifications in order to achieve the best results.

Examine Warranties

You should only pick companies that offer solid manufacturer guarantees on materials, plus their own installation guarantees. Look for 5 to 10 year guarantees on basic aluminum gutters and 1 to 3 years of labor coverage.

Gutter Installation Materials

Go for tough materials – for example, heavy-gauge aluminum – that won't decay, rust, or warp over time. Materials that can handle West Columbia’s weather are best. Be sure any paints and finishes also have a similarly lengthy lifespan.

Questions to Ask

When comparing potential gutter installation providers, you should ask the following types of detailed questions:

  • Can you also install gutter guards? Putting in gutter guards helps prevent blockages that result from leaves and debris getting into your gutters.
  • What steps do you take to ensure my new gutters have the right pitch and slope to prevent standing water? Correct pitch and slope significantly diminish overflow risk. Your gutter installation professional should know how to properly align your gutter system with your roof.
  • What warranties do you offer for labor and materials? Quality materials often come with 5–10 year warranties. Labor is normally back by a 1-3 year guarantee.
  • Can you provide a detailed quote for both problem area fixes and full gutter replacement? Get quotes in writing to ensure you know the cost of your gutter installation before the work begins.
  • What gutter materials are best for the local weather conditions and my specific home style? Consider the benefits and drawbacks of each gutter material, considering important factors such as West Columbia's typical annual rainfall and the weight and volume of the gutters.
  • How long does full installation take? Most providers are typically able to finish a gutter installation project in around a day.
  • How do you make sure there’s smooth integration with my existing roofing? See whether the company includes steps like underlayment replacement.
Taking the time to thoroughly evaluate all your options will help you pick the best gutter installer for you. Investing in new gutters today helps avoid costly water and structural damage in the future.

When cleaning or repairing gutters on your own, safety should be your biggest priority. Work on a ladder (not on your roof, where you're more likely to fall), make sure that the ladder is stable, and wear gloves. Ensure that the downspout is clear, to allow any standing water to exit the system, and when you’re finished flush the gutters with a hose to make sure that they're draining properly.

When you're up on a ladder looking at your gutters, check the brackets that attach the gutters to your house to confirm that they're still in good shape and don't need to be adjusted, tightened, or replaced. Also look for any holes in your gutters, and seal them when the gutter is dry.
